How much do process engineering specialist jobs pay per year?

As of Sep 9, 2026, the average yearly pay for process engineering specialist in Arizona is $84,476.00, according to ZipRecruiter salary data. Most workers in this role earn between $67,100.00 and $96,000.00 per year, depending on experience, location, and employer.

The Process Engineering Specialist typically focuses on specialized process improvements and technical support within manufacturing or industrial settings, often requiring specific certifications. The Process Engineer generally handles process design, optimization, and troubleshooting. While their roles overlap, specialists tend to have a narrower focus with advanced technical expertise, whereas engineers cover broader process development tasks.

Job description

We’re currently seeking an Engineering Specialist to join our Headquarters team!

The Engineering Specialist leads the creation of new wash systems and technologies that enhance vehicle cleaning, drying, and overall customer wash experience. This role develops and tests mechanical, electrical and lighting solutions that improve performance in Mister Car Wash facilities. Works closely with teams across the company to move ideas from early concepts to real world implementation. 

What You Will Do:

Drive Product Innovation:

  • Research and propose new ideas that enhance the wash experience, improve efficiency, and increase safety. 
  • Analyze the function of existing products to identify opportunities for improvement and new product development. 
  • Lead projects from early concept through release, ensuring solutions align with business goals. 

Lead Testing, Validation, and Exploration:

  • Create and refine test methodologies to evaluate product performance and reliability. 
  • Plan and execute quantitative and qualitative testing in laboratory and field environments following the scientific method and industry best practices. 
  • Develop prototypes and conduct functionality testing to ensure products can be effectively manufactured and supported. 

Prototyping and Maintenance of  Workshop:

  • Manage clean, organized testing facility and ensure field tests are well maintained with clear communication to field teams. 
  • Conduct 3D CAD design work and rapid prototyping, including the operation, calibration, and maintenance of equipment to support ongoing experimentation. 
  • Source necessary equipment and materials, create product documentation, model parts and assemblies in 3D CAD, and coordinate with production shops for product manufacturing.
